Job Description:

As a Sales Engineer, your mission is to drive growth for the company by providing pre-sales technical support to prospective customers and show how PDQ.com is the best solution for them.  

 

You will be responsible for technical discovery of the prospect’s IT environment, leading product demonstrations, and problem solving on the fly to effectively progress deals through the sales and expansion process. You’ll need to put yourself in the shoes of a System Administrator (because you’ve been one) and help them both see the value of PDQ and also convey that value to their manager. 

 

Sales Engineers work hand in hand with our Account Executives and Account Managers. You’ll take detailed notes and set next steps for a smooth transition between you and the reps who will send quotes and collect payments.  You’ll also be a strategic thought partner, especially to our Mid-Market Account Executives – essentially co-owning the opportunities and helping to progress them to close.
